Monday 29 July 2013

Java Developer

Zylog delivers top jobs to top talent. We are currently seeking experienced professionals for exciting new opportunities and career advancement. Zylog represents hundreds of client companies for both contract and permanent positions. New jobs are being filled every day and our experienced professional resource managers are waiting to help you screen the top jobs that match your skills and experience.
You don’t have time to search long lists of postings repeated on multiple web sites, so let our trained and experienced resource managers do the work for you. We review top jobs and will be the first to alert you when the right opportunity arises.

Job Description
Our client has a requirement for a Java Developer for a 5 month contract opportunity. The position is located in Toronto.
 
What makes this Special
Our client has a prestigious reputation and excellent work environment. This position offers an opportunity for personal learning and to contribute to important initiatives that make a difference. Our client is actively screening resumes and scheduling interviews to fill this position, so let one our professional resource managers represent you to the client, promote your skills, and help you prepare.
 
Role
Reporting to the Application Delivery Manager (ADM) - Corporate, we are looking for a Senior Java Developer to be integral members of the team developing a new application in Java within the Spring framework.
 
This is a hands-on role and requires a self starter who thrives in fast-paced, results driven team environment. The incumbent possess strong web application and troubleshooting skills with the ability to work with team members to execute on new projects in large complex transaction-heavy environments.
 
Responsibilities                    
  • Proactively participate in project development and new initiatives of application improvement in maintainability, reliability and process automation including documentation as required
  • Support both Hybris and Adobe applications
  • Investigate and resolve high severity application defects reported by internal and external customers aligned with business requirements
  • Participate in optimization to achieve more scalable, reliable, secure, maintainable, extendable, and adaptable applications through effective refactoring, tuning and building solid and reusable frameworks
  • Participate in architectural design and QA test strategy review, ensuring the design is aligned with industry best practices
  • Flexible to provide project and application support at non-business hours when required

Requirements or Qualifications
  • Over 6 years of software development experience with a minimum of 4 years programming experience in J2EE applications
  • 2+ years of object modeling experience using UML including use case, class, sequence, collaboration, activity diagrams
  • Excellent knowledge and hands-on experience in J2EE technologies, development tools and application servers: Servlet/JSP, Spring Application Framework 3 (Spring DI, AOP, POJO service and Spring Security), JPA, Jasper Reports, JMS (and MQ), XML/HTML /CSS, AJAX, Ant, Maven, JUnit, Log4J, Eclipse (or other similar IDEs) and SVN, Tomcat application servers
  • Excellent understanding of the software development life cycle and process via agile programming practices including Scrum and Continuous Integration
  • Working knowledge in resolving performance issues of large-scale web J2EE applications
  • Experience working in Linux and Windows platforms
  • Excellent problem solving and analytical skills
  • Must have strong communication and interpersonal skills
  • Excited about current online trends including Social Media and mobile
  • Degree and/or Diploma in Computer Science and/or Engineering or related field
 
Asset / Nice-to-Have Skills
  • Programming experience with JasperReports is advantageous
  • Integration experience between the Spring Framework and Active Directory is a plus.

Keywords: Developer, Java, J2EE, JEE, Spring, UML, Agile
 
How to Apply
Online:
To apply for this and other suitable exciting opportunities with Zylog Systems (Canada) Ltd., you can register and apply online at www.ZylogCanada.com
 
 

No comments:

Post a Comment